Malaysia-Russia Palm Oil Trade Fair and Seminar (POTS) 2013

Malaysia is one of the biggest producers and exporters of palm oil, accounting for 35% of world palm oil production and 46% of world exports to more than 150 countries. It plays a crucial role by fulfilling the global appetite for oils and fats and ensuring the production of palm oil meets stringent sustainability criteria. As part of continuing efforts to create greater acceptance of Malaysian palm oil, the Malaysia-Russia Palm Oil Trade Fair and Seminar (POTS) will be held between 16 – 17 September, 2013 in Moscow, Russia.

Objectives

The objectives of the Malaysia-Russia Palm Oil Trade Fair and Seminar are as follows:

1. To generate greater awareness about the advantages of Malaysian Palm Oil, including its nutritional benefits and versatility across food and non-food applications and to promote greater usage of Malaysian Palm Oil and its related product.

2. To establish, renew and broaden the network circle among buyers, manufacturers and end users to foster a better understanding of Malaysian Palm Oil in the oils and fats industry in Russia.

3. To provide a conducive platform for interaction between members of the Malaysian palm oil industry and Russian end users as well as to explore areas of common interest and opportunities.
